In the realm of albumin urine diagnostics, the importance of early detection of kidney damage has become increasingly recognized. Microalbuminuria, the presence of small amounts of albumin in the urine, is an early sign of kidney disease, particularly in patients with diabetes and hypertension. Urine microalbumin testing is essential for identifying patients at risk of progressive kidney disease and for monitoring the effectiveness of interventions. The rising prevalence of chronic kidney disease, with around 850 million people affected worldwide, underscores the need for accessible and reliable testing solutions.
